Our Leadership Essentials

  1. Respect the fear that accompanies this exercise, always use a facilitator
  2. Reflect and take notice of your initial response to each undiscussable as you them read aloud - Listen for what is said, and not said
  3. Challenge ideas and assumptions, not people. Be aware of untested attributions, especially of people’s motives. Discuss with your Coach about employing them in a facilitation role taking one undiscussable at a time.
